在Python编程中,运算符是用于在变量之间执行特定操作的符号。它们是构建代码逻辑和执行各种操作的基础工具。Python中的运算符可以分为以下几类:
算术运算符:
用于执行基本的数学运算,如加法、减法、乘法、除法、取余数、幂运算和整除。
赋值运算符:
用于将数值赋给变量。
比较运算符:
用于比较两个值,返回布尔值(True/False)。
逻辑运算符:
用于执行逻辑运算,如与(and)、或(or)、非(not)。
位运算符:
用于二进制运算,如位与(&)、位或(|)、位异或(^)、位取反(~)、左移(<<)和右移(>>)。
成员运算符:
身份运算符:
用于比较两个对象的身份是否相同。
运算符在执行操作时遵循一定的优先级,以确保表达式的计算顺序正确。例如,乘法和除法通常优先于加法和减法。
下面是一些Python中常见的运算符示例:
加法:`a + b`
减法:`a - b`
乘法:`a * b`
除法:`a / b`
取余数:`a % b`
幂运算:`a b`
整除:`a // b`
逻辑与:`a and b`
逻辑或:`a or b`
逻辑非:`not a`
运算符的使用是Python编程的基本组成部分,掌握它们对于编写高效的代码至关重要